Nehru Nagar at a glance

Nehru Nagar is a village of 705 people in 140 households (Census 2011) in Kalghatgi taluk, Dharwad district, Karnataka, the 67th-largest of 87 villages in Kalghatgi taluk. Literacy is 63%, 5 points above the taluk average of 58% and the sex ratio is 1,080 women per 1,000 men. It lies 362 km from the Dharwad district centre, 6 km from Jalhalli, the nearest town, under 1 km from Nadaprabhu Kempegowda Station, Majestic rail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 581204, served by Kalghatagi post office; the LGD village code is 602479. Mapped within or next to the village: primary school, high school, anganwadi, primary health centre, bank and more. The village votes in Kundgol assembly constituency, represented by MLA M R Patil. The population is estimated at 831 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.

Gram panchayat: Devikoppa
